Personal

Originally attended Baldwin Wallace University, a Division III program in Berea, Ohio, to play baseball, but tore both his labrums (SLAP tears) in his shoulders, which ended his baseball career and led him to switch sports back to golf. After his sophomore year at Cleveland State University, missed a year and half with fractures and torn ligaments in his wrist. Three surgeries later, was able to get back to playing. Used his medical redshirt and transferred to the University of North Florida.

He and his friends have a podcast about football and basketball that is on Apple and Spotify.

Would like to start his own charity.

Best golf memory as a fan was being inside the ropes during the practice grounds at the U.S. Open at Merion, when hearing the applause behind him, turned around to see Bob Costas and Tiger Woods walking 10 feet behind him.

Earliest golf memory was walking with Charles Howell III and Howell's wife during the years of the Kemper Open, where Howell would take time out of his day and after each round give him a hat, glove or ball.

Amateur Highlights

Was a 2021 All-Atlantic Sun Conference second-team choice.

Won the 2019 Washington Metropolitan Amateur.
